JOB SUMMARY

The Senior Automation Field Supervisor is a boots‑on‑the‑ground leader for hyperscale and colocation data‑center builds ranging from 40 MW to 200 MW. You will orchestrate multi‑discipline technical field crews—BAS technicians, PLC Software Engineers, SCADA Engineers, low‑voltage electricians, and commissioning agents—to deliver fully integrated PLC, DDC, and SCADA solutions on aggressive speed‑to‑market schedules.
Once project mobilization occurs you will oversee all execution on site including installation, BIM team coordination, L2 install testing, L3 start‑up, Level 4 functional testing, and Level 5 Integrated Systems Testing (IST) for BAS/PLC/SCADA scope.
You will serve as primary site contact for GC superintendents, owner construction managers, and mechanical and electrical equipment startup and service teams. You will own execution of STC field toolkits including project management tools integration, BIM 360, digital pre‑task planning, Safety program execution and reporting — and drive lessons learned into corporate playbooks.

POSITION REQUIREMENTS (ADVANCED LEVEL FOR ALL THE FOLLOWING)

  • Multi‑discipline Expertise: Background as BAS technician, PLC programmer, and / or electrical foreman—with proven skill in low‑voltage terminations, conduit routing, loop testing, and network troubleshooting
  • Project Controls: Proficient in working within construction management platforms and tools such as Procore, BIM 360/Autodesk Build, P6 or MS Project, and Power BI dashboards for field metrics.
  • Codes & Standards: Deep familiarity with Uptime Institute Tier III/IV, NFPA 70E, NEC, ISA 88/95, ISA/IEC 62443, UL 508A.
  • Soft Skills: Authoritative leadership, decisive under schedule pressure, clear communicator with both trades and C‑suite clients.
  • Certifications: OSHA 30, NFPA 70E Qualified Person, PMP, NICET III/IV (Industrial Instrumentation), Rockwell CREST.
